Progressive Option Support Services LLC is seeking Board Certified Behavior Analysts (BCBAs) to join our team!! We seek qualified and dedicated professionals to service children and families throughout NJ. This is a fully remote role anywhere in the US. We are seeking this new hire to be bilingual in Spanish. 

Responsibilities (vary depending on qualifications) :

  • Oversee and monitor a comprehensive ABA home program
  • Design, teach, and supervise ABA interventions that are ethical and effective
  • Supervise behavioral technicians and others who implement behavior analytic interventions
  • Provide training in ABA methods
  • Implement parent training to caregivers and other family members
  • Prepares updated authorizations for insurance
  • Implement treatment programs for children with ASD

Requirements :

  • Possess a valid certificate as a Board Certified Behavior Analyst
  • Pass a criminal background check
  • Comply with all HIPAA (confidentiality) laws as it relates to Protected Health Information.
  • Be reliable, punctual, organized, and a self starter
  • Must be creative, enthusiastic, and a team player!
  • Have reliable technology 
  • Bilingual BCBAs: Spanish, Portuguese, Haitian Creole, and Arabic etc.

Qualifications:

  • Current BCBA certification
  • At least 1 year of home-based ABA experience
  • Master's Degree in ABA or related field, i.e., Special Ed., Child Psych, etc.
  • Familiarity and ability to administer and interpret a variety of clinical assessments (such as VBMAPP, AFLS, ABLLS, etc.)
  • Display excellent clinical competence and judgment; ability of working in a multi-disciplinary team environment
  • Ability to train and supervise paraprofessionals in the delivery of 1:1 ABA services
  • Ability to build strong, supportive relationships with parents and other caregivers
  • Respect for cultural diversity and capability of adapting ABA procedures to that diversity
  • Excellent written and verbal skills; detail oriented
  • Strong leadership and management capabilities.
  • Willingness to accept supervision and guidance, & remedy any identified deficits or weaknesses.
